Sites

Liferay sites are customizable spaces for building personalized digital experiences. Each site includes applications for creating content, designing pages, and more. With these features, you can bring your custom solutions to life, whether intranets, public sites, customer portals, or e-commerce storefronts. In fact, you can leverage Liferay's multi-site capabilities to create multiple such sites in the same Liferay instance.
